#41237c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#41237c is composed of 25.5% red, 13.7%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 260.2 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 31.2%. #41237c color hex could be obtained by blending #8246f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#41237c color description : Dark violet.
The hexadecimal color #41237c has RGB values of R:65, G:35,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 4268924.
